>백엔드 개발 >XML/RSS 튜토리얼 >XML의 태그 및 요소 사용에 대한 자세한 소개

XML의 태그 및 요소 사용에 대한 자세한 소개

黄舟
黄舟원래의
2017-03-10 19:57:252020검색

이 글은 XML에서 태그와 요소의 사용법을 주로 소개합니다. XML 입문 학습을 위한 기본 지식입니다. 필요한 친구들은

태그
를 참고하세요. us XML의 가장 중요한 부분 중 하나인 XML 태그에 대해 알아봅시다. XML 태그는 XML의 기초입니다. XML에서 요소의 범위를 정의합니다. 또한 주석을 삽입하고, 구문 분석 환경에 필요한 설정을 선언하고, 특정 지시문을 삽입하는 데 사용할 수도 있습니다.

XML 태그는 일반적으로 다음과 같이 분류될 수 있습니다.

시작 태그
비어 있지 않은 각 시작 XML 요소는 시작 태그로 표시됩니다. 다음은 시작 태그의 예입니다.

<address>

끝 태그
시작 태그가 있는 모든 요소는 닫는 태그로 닫혀야 합니다. 다음은 닫는 태그의 예입니다.

</address>

닫는 태그에는 요소 이름 앞에 슬래시("/")가 포함되어 있습니다.

빈 태그
시작 태그와 종료 태그 사이에 나타나는 텍스트를 콘텐츠라고 합니다. 내용이 없는 요소를 빈 요소라고 합니다. 빈 요소는 다음 두 가지 방법으로 표시됩니다.

(1) 아래와 같이 시작 태그 뒤에 종료 태그가 옵니다.

<hr></hr>

(2) In 진정한 의미 빈 요소 태그는 다음과 같습니다:

<hr />

빈 요소 태그는 내용이 없는 모든 요소에 사용할 수 있습니다.

XML 태그 규칙
다음은 XML 태그를 사용할 때 따라야 할 규칙입니다.

규칙 1

XML 태그는 대소문자를 구분합니다. . 다음 코드 줄은 두 태그의 대소문자가 다르기 때문에 잘못된 구문의 예입니다. 이는 XML에서 잘못된 구문으로 간주됩니다.

<address>This is wrong syntax

다음 코드는 여는 태그 이름과 닫는 태그 이름이 동일한 대소문자를 사용하는 올바른 접근 방식을 보여줍니다.

<address>This is correct syntax</address>

규칙 2

XML 태그는 적절한 순서로 닫혀야 합니다. 예를 들어, 다른 요소 내부에서 열린 XML 태그는 외부 요소가 닫히기 전에 닫혀야 합니다. 예:

<outer_element>
    <internal_element>
    This tag is closed before the outer_element   
    </internal_element>
</outer_element>

Element
XML 요소는 XML의 구성 요소로 정의할 수 있습니다. 요소는 텍스트, 요소, 속성, 미디어 개체 또는 이들 중 하나를 담는 컨테이너로 나타날 수 있습니다.

모든 XML 문서에는 시작 태그와 종료 태그로 범위가 제한되는 하나 이상의 요소가 포함되어 있거나 빈 요소를 나타내는 빈 요소 태그가 포함되어 있습니다.

구문
다음은 XML 요소를 작성하는 구문입니다.

<element-name attribute1 attribute2>
....content   
</element-name>

여기

element-name: 요소의 이름을 나타냅니다. 요소. 여는 태그와 닫는 태그 사이의 이름이 일치해야 합니다.
attribute1, attribute2: 공백으로 구분된 요소 속성입니다. 속성은 요소의 속성을 정의합니다. 이름과 문자열 값을 연결합니다. 속성은 다음 형식으로 작성됩니다.
name = "value"
Attribute_name_ 뒤에는 = 기호와 큰따옴표(" ") 또는 작은따옴표(' ')로 묶인 문자열 값이 옵니다.

빈 요소
빈 요소(내용이 없는 요소)의 구문은 다음과 같습니다.

다음은 다양한 XML 요소를 사용하는 XML 문서입니다.

<?xml version="1.0"?>
<contact-info>
    <address category="residence">
        <name>Tanmay Patil</name>
        <company>TutorialsPoint</company>
        <phone>(011) 123-4567</phone>
    <address/>
</contact-info>

XML 요소 규칙
XML 요소는 다음 규칙을 따라야 합니다.

Element_name에는 모든 영숫자가 포함될 수 있습니다. 이름에 허용되는 태그 기호는 하이픈(-), 밑줄(), 마침표(.)뿐입니다.
요소 이름은 대소문자를 구분합니다. 예를 들어 주소, 주소 및 ADDRESS는 서로 다른 요소 이름입니다.
요소의 여는 태그와 닫는 태그는 동일해야 합니다.
요소는 위의 예에서 볼 수 있듯이 텍스트나 요소를 포함할 수 있는 컨테이너입니다.

위 내용은 XML의 태그 및 요소 사용에 대한 자세한 소개의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.